The mission of the National Digital Stewardship Alliance is to establish, maintain, and advance the capacity to preserve our nation's digital resources for the benefit of present and future generations.



NDSA:Comment:
Hasn't the capacity to preserve our nation's digital resources already been established by the likes of Hathi, Chronopolis, etc.? Aren't we sort of "repurposing" or "co-locating" or something like that? My terminology isn't right, but I think that to say "establish" negates the hard work that has come before us or that happens around us. --Amy Rudersdorf
